Kundiya

Kundiya is a village located in Gogaon tehsil of Khargone district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Gogaon (tehsildar office) and 12km away from district headquarter Khargone. As per 2009 stats, Kundiya village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kundiya

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kundiya is 477688. The village spans a total geographical area of 327.6 hectares. Khargone is nearest town to Kundiya village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 12km away.

As per 2019 stats, Kundiya village comes under Khargone assembly & parliamentary constituency.

Population of Kundiya

Below is a concise population overview of Kundiya as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 993 526 467
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 130 67 63
Scheduled Castes (SC) 50 28 22
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 55 31 24
Literate Population 687 411 276
Illiterate Population 306 115 191

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kundiya village:

  • The total population of Kundiya village is around 993, including approximately 526 males and 467 females, with a sex ratio of 887 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 130 children aged 0–6 years in Kundiya village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Kundiya village has 50 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 55 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Kundiya village is about 69.18%, with male literacy at 78.14% and female literacy at 59.10%.
  • There are around 204 households in Kundiya village.

Connectivity of Kundiya

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kundiya. As per the 2011 stats, Kundiya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
